We have the ADSM server set up under HA.  We haven't implemented HSM yet,
but from what I've heard, HSM is not HA compatible yet.  I think they're
supposedly working on it.  Until then, we will only implement HSM on nodes
without HA.

We only use ADSM on the nodes on our RS6000 SP2, so we have them all
pointing to the switch alias which is the only IP address available if the
server fails over.  The disk storage pools and database are on shared,
external drives and they get switched over.  Also, our 3590 tape drives are
dual cabled to both nodes in the cluster.  It works quite well.

One of our customers work with HACMP. He want to buy ADSM and to
implement HSM, DRM as well as backup and archive (including oracle
backup). They have only AIX machines over there.

Does some one ever integrate ADSM into HACMP complex ? If so, how does
the HSM work ? Is there any special action you need to do ?

What about the hardware switching during a failure ? Do you have any
special recommendation ?
